Job title: Faculty Marketing Manager

Company: Leeds Trinity University

Job description: We are looking to recruit a proactive and enthusiastic marketing professional to join the University’s Marketing, Communications and Recruitment team. Working closely with colleagues in the three Faculties, the successful candidate will support the development and delivery of marketing and marketing requirements relating to the University’s undergraduate and postgraduate course portfolio.

The role will be responsible for planning and implementing marketing activities, across a range of innovative projects, ensuring accuracy and consistency of information to support successful student recruitment in line with Competition and Markets Authority requirements. The postholder will also undertake market research to inform course portfolio management and development.

The successful candidate will have:

  • Excellent relationship management skills and an ability and confidence to present and report to key stakeholders.
  • Knowledge and experience of planning, implementation, and evaluation of marketing activities
  • Understanding of marketing concepts and applications
  • Experience of managing a diverse workload, and the ability to multi-task concurrent projects
  • Experience of conducting and presenting market research

You will be able to work effectively and flexibly on a range of projects and to tight deadlines. You’ll have experience of writing, editing and proofing engaging copy for a range of audiences and marketing channels. An excellent communicator, you will be able to establish effective working relationships with key internal and external stakeholders.

This is an exciting opportunity to be part of an ambitious and professional, in-house Marketing, Communications and Recruitment department which has clear priorities and targets to deliver.

Working days will typically be Monday to Friday, although some weekend and evening work may be required on occasion as agreed with the line manager.

This role will be located at Leeds Trinity University campus in Horsforth, Leeds. Through our agile working framework, there will also be the option to spend some time working remotely, which will be discussed further with candidates at interview.
